Spring equinox.

This event is known worldwide for being held in two places of great archaeological importance: Teotihuacán (at the pyramid of the sun) and Chichén Itzá (at the Kukulkán temple).

Ruins of Tikal.

The Mayan ruins of Tikal are located in Petén, which is a department of Guatemala, archaeologists have mentioned that the city dates from 650 BC, and was the most populated of all the Mayan cities.

Isla de Lobos.

It is an island located in the Canary Islands archipelago, famous for having excellent waves, which makes it a preferred place for surfers.

Puerto Chicama.

It is a beach known worldwide for having many types of waves, both right, left and tubular, which is why it is the meeting point for many world surfing tournaments.

Playa Mansa and Playa Brava.

There are two Uruguayan beaches, which are characterized by their names, Playa Mansa is a family beach with little waves that welcomes all kinds of people, while Playa Brava is visited by surfers and other maritime sports.
